agency |
a company or organization that does business in support of other companies or people. An agency helps people do things that are difficult or complicated to do just by themselves. |
bleed |
to lose blood. |
constant |
going on without a pause; persistent. |
continent |
one of the earth's seven major areas of land. The continents are Africa, Antarctica, Asia, Australia, Europe, North America, and South America. |
deduct |
to subtract from another amount or sum. |
emission |
the act of giving off or sending out. |
paradise |
a state or place of great beauty, delight, or joy. |
positive |
certain; sure. |
shriek |
a loud shrill cry of fear, joy, or surprise. |
superior |
having a higher position, degree, or rank. |
transport |
the act of carrying or moving from one place to another. |
visible |
able to be seen. |
waddle |
to walk using short steps while rocking from side to side. |
weekend |
the part of the week between Friday evening and Sunday evening. |
wheeze |
to breathe with a hoarse or whistling sound. |
